Output 71b85374ae96fb0808187aabe2281412c390ef9f12e5a35eee407b6057d29467:0

value
1489629
script pubkey
OP_0 OP_PUSHBYTES_32 bb908868a363f90831860c28c9ba9413976152852ea6aea13b8a6581c6fe01fb
address
bc1qhwggs69rv0ussvvxps5vnw55zwtkz55996n2agfm3fjcr3h7q8asru8tsq
transaction
71b85374ae96fb0808187aabe2281412c390ef9f12e5a35eee407b6057d29467
confirmations
134283
spent
true